According to the Legacy web site under Help Center>User Groups>Forming a Group, you are in the right place. Perhaps there may be a more efficient way to form new user groups. It might be done with a roster of interested users by locality but privacy concerns may make that prohibitive. One thing that our family association has done is use Google Hangouts and our gathering is on the internet from various parts of the world. Google Hangouts allows for the session to be recorded so that it can be viewed later with YouTube so those who could not "attend" can still watch it at their leisure. Others may want to watch recorded sessions again or refer their friends to view them.
Note also that many user groups are listed. Learning from one another is how I have picked up many useful techniques.
